Well, collection won’t be a Tesla store…. It’s usually a rented car park with tents/marquees and a handful of staff. Whilst they might be able to do some very minor corrections E.g polish out a slight scuff. They won’t do anything too heavy and so it would need to go into a work shop anyway.

So I’d opt for home delivery because collection isn’t much different.
